Cov txheej txheem:

Nagging Neeg Hlau ® - Kev cuam tshuam ntawm Kev Ceev Ntawm Lub Neej: 7 Kauj Ruam (nrog Duab)
Nagging Neeg Hlau ® - Kev cuam tshuam ntawm Kev Ceev Ntawm Lub Neej: 7 Kauj Ruam (nrog Duab)

Video: Nagging Neeg Hlau ® - Kev cuam tshuam ntawm Kev Ceev Ntawm Lub Neej: 7 Kauj Ruam (nrog Duab)

Video: Nagging Neeg Hlau ® - Kev cuam tshuam ntawm Kev Ceev Ntawm Lub Neej: 7 Kauj Ruam (nrog Duab)
Video: Tais vab lub ntees nyob zos moos nyaj 25-26-27/2/2022 2024, Kaum ib hlis
Anonim
Nagging Neeg Hlau ® | Kev cuam tshuam ntawm Kev Ceev Ntawm Lub Neej
Nagging Neeg Hlau ® | Kev cuam tshuam ntawm Kev Ceev Ntawm Lub Neej

Los ntawm DanLocatelliMeristemaFollow Txog: MSc ITECH Tus Neeg Sib Tw ntawm Tsev Kawm Qib Siab Stuttgart. Xav paub ntau ntxiv txog DanLocatelli »

Txoj hauv kev yooj yim tshaj plaws kom paub tseeb tias koj npau taws txhua hnub. Nagging Robot® muaj qhov kev daws teeb meem.

Nagging Neeg Hlau® Annooy® 900

Annooy® 900 tau ua tib zoo xeeb nrog kev txiav tawm DIY thev naus laus zis los ua rau tib neeg tsis txaus siab. los ntawm Daniel Locatelli thiab TzuYing Chen

Ntau lub zog, ua rau muaj kev ntxhov siab ntau dua. Lub Hwj Huam-Lifting Bore muab 5X lub zog npau taws* rau kev txhim kho kev ua tsis zoo.* (Piv rau Annooy® 800 Series).

Kws txawj ntse soj xyuas koj.

Tag nrho cov khoom siv ntawm lub ntsej muag ntse ntse ntes koj thiab koj cov ntaub ntawv hauv tsev los nrhiav cov neeg hlau nyob ib puag ncig cov khoom thiab hauv qab rooj tog kom pab cuam tshuam koj.

Txoj haujlwm no yog kev hais lus tsis zoo nrog iRobot® Roomba® ua ib feem ntawm txoj haujlwm Tsis siv lub tshuab los ntawm ITECH lub rooj sib tham Kev Sib Tham Tsim thiab Kev Tsim Kho Digital ntawm University of Stuttgart.

Nov yog lub ntsej muag tom qab neeg hlau, nws txheeb xyuas tib neeg lub ntsej muag thiab sim muab nws tso rau hauv lub koob yees duab.

Kauj Ruam 1: Cov Cuab Yeej

Cov cuab yeej
Cov cuab yeej

Nws yog cov txheej txheem yooj yim ntawm cov cuab yeej, thiab tej zaum feem ntau ntawm lawv koj twb muaj nyob hauv tsev. Cov hlau txuas feem ntau yog siv los muab kev ruaj ntseg rau cov kab hluav taws xob uas ua kom lub zog muaj zog. Tab sis qhov ntawd yog, koj tsuas yog siv nws los txhuam plaub zaug.

  • Soldering Hlau
  • Txiab
  • Cutter Riam
  • Ntev ntev plier
  • Ntsia Hlau Ntsia Hlau

Kauj Ruam 2: Qhov Chaw

Qhov
Qhov

Electronics

Cov ntu hauv qab no feem ntau tuaj nrog ntau cov khoom siv Arduino oob khab muaj muag hauv online, xws li qhov no.

  • Arduino Uno tau tshaj + USB cable
  • Ultrasonic Sensor (x2) (feem ntau cov khoom siv oob khab tsuas muaj ib lub cim sensor).
  • Ardunio Protoshield + mini breadboard
  • 9V roj teeb
  • 9V roj teeb txuas rau Ardunio
  • Jumper Cables
  • Breadboard Fais Fab Module

Thaum cov npe hauv qab no qhia txog qhov txawv txav uas yuav tsum tau yuav khoom cais:

  • ESP32-CAM
  • L298N H Choj Tsav Tsav Tsheb
  • Lub txhab nyiaj fais fab (5000mAh lossis siab dua)

Tsheb Khoom Chassis

Muaj qee cov khoom siv tsheb chassis uas tsis kim uas muaj los yuav hauv online, xws li qhov no, lossis lwm txoj hauv kev koj tseem tuaj yeem yuav cov khoom no sib cais. Peb yuav xav tau cov hauv qab no:

  • Ob lub 6v lub cev muaj zog + rooj plaub + cable + log tsheb
  • Universal log
  • Ceev thiab ntsia liaj qhov rooj

Cov ntawv sau

Hauv qhov no, peb txiav txim siab siv lub chassis sib txawv los muab qee yam rau tus neeg hlau. Ib cag ntawm cov ntu uas tau hais ua ntej, peb kuj tseem siv cov ntawv sau no:

  • Cork (peb siv qee lub khob yooj yim)
  • Hellerman cable khi
  • Pob yas
  • Nws yog xim hlau ntxaij

Kauj Ruam 3: Sib dhos Chassis

Sib dhos Chassis
Sib dhos Chassis
Sib dhos Chassis
Sib dhos Chassis
Sib dhos Chassis
Sib dhos Chassis

Lub chassis no siv lub mesh yooj yim los ua kom nws yooj yim dua rau txuas thiab tshem tawm cov khoom. Tab sis tsis nco qab tias nws yog cov hlau hlau, uas txhais tau tias cov khoom siv hluav taws xob yuav tsum tsis txhob kov nws ncaj qha vim nws tuaj yeem ua rau lawv puas tsuaj.

Nws yog xim hlau ntxaij

Ua ntej tshaj, npaj cov ntu nyob saum cov xim hlau kom nkag siab tias koj xav tau tus neeg hlau loj npaum li cas. Hauv peb qhov xwm txheej, qhov loj me me tau txiav txim siab los ntawm qhov loj ntawm peb lub txhab nyiaj fais fab + lub log. Yog tias koj muaj lub txhab nyiaj hluav taws xob me dua ces koj tuaj yeem ua tus neeg hlau zoo dua qub! Tom qab ntawd txiav cov hlau hlau ua ib lub voj voog pixelated raws li qhia hauv daim duab saum toj no.

Universal log

Txhawm rau txhawm rau lub log thoob ntiaj teb nyob rau hauv qhov chaw peb siv cork kom qib nws mus rau qhov chaw raug. Txiav ob daim cork nrog cov duab ntawm lub hauv paus ntawm lub log thiab flue lawv ua ke. Tom qab ntawd ntswj lub cork nyob rau sab saum toj ntawm lub mesh hauv ib qho ntawm nws qhov kev kub ntxhov thiab ntawm lwm sab ntswj lub log.

Cov Tsav Tsheb & Log

Txhawm rau muab lub cav tso rau hauv qhov chaw koj tsuas yog yuav tsum siv ob lub Hellerman txuas me me rau txhua tus thiab siv cov ntxaij los kaw lawv. Ceev faj tias lub log yuav nyob ze rau lub cav kom ceev faj kom tso chaw txaus rau lub log kom tig tau dawb.

Lub txhab nyiaj fais fab

Qhov kawg tab sis tsis tsawg, peb yuav tsum tso lub hwj chim tso nyiaj. Nov tsuas yog ib yam uas koj yuav tsum tau paub txog qhov twg USB kab ntawv nkag tau nyob hauv, zam nws kom tig mus rau lub log. Thiab tom qab ntawd koj tuaj yeem nruj siv ob txoj hlua txuas los xauv nws hauv qhov chaw.

Kauj Ruam 4: Txuas Cov Khoom Siv Hluav Taws Xob

Txuas Cov Khoom Siv Hluav Taws Xob
Txuas Cov Khoom Siv Hluav Taws Xob
Txuas Cov Khoom Siv Hluav Taws Xob
Txuas Cov Khoom Siv Hluav Taws Xob
Txuas Cov Khoom Siv Hluav Taws Xob
Txuas Cov Khoom Siv Hluav Taws Xob

Kev sib txuas hluav taws xob yog qhov tshwm sim ntawm kev koom ua ke Lub Tsheb Robot thiab Lub ntsej muag taug qab neeg hlau.

Thawj qhov yuav tsum ua yog ntswj Arduino Uno ntawm ib sab ntawm lub cork thiab L298N Tsav Tsav Tsheb mus rau lwm sab. Txoj kev no peb txo qhov chaw xav tau yam tsis muaj kev pheej hmoo muaj cov khoom siv hluav taws xob kov ib leeg.

Tom qab ntawd, txuas rau Protoshield + mini breadboard nyob rau sab saum toj ntawm Arduino Uno. Qhov no yuav ua kom ntseeg tau tias peb muaj chaw txaus thiab pins muaj los txuas rau txhua lub sensor thiab tus ua haujlwm. Hauv peb qhov xwm txheej, peb tau kaw lub khob cij me me rau saum Protoshield siv cov nplaum uas los nrog nws.

Tom qab ntawd peb txuas 5V rau ib kab ntawm lub khob cij me me thiab GND mus rau lwm txoj kab.

L298N Tsav Tsav Tsheb

Tom qab ntawd siv 6 tus txiv neej-poj niam jumper cables peb txuas tus lej 5, 6, 7, 8, 9, thiab 10 los ntawm Arduino mus rau tus pin ENB, IN4, IN3, IN2, IN1, thiab ENA ntawm L298N Tsav Tsheb. Ntawm no peb txiav txim siab siv rau rau kab uas twb tau txuas rau ib leeg los ntawm lub Hoobkas yog li peb muaj kev sib txuas zoo. Tom qab ntawd peb txuas hauv av thiab pub pins rau lub khob cij me me, roj teeb, thiab lub cav. Nws yuav tsum zoo li no:

  • ENB - ENA feem rau 5 - 10 ntawm Arduino
  • 5V txuas rau 5V kab ntawm lub khob cij mini
  • GND mus rau kab hauv av ntawm lub khob cij me me
  • 12V mus rau tus ncej zoo ntawm 9V roj teeb, thaum tus ncej tsis zoo txuas rau lub hauv paus ntawm lub khob cij me me
  • OUT1 thiab OUT2 rau Motor 01
  • OUT3 thiab OUT4 rau Tsav 02

Ultrasonic Sensors

Cov ntsuas hluav taws xob ultrasonic yuav tsum tau nyob rau pem hauv ntej ntawm tus neeg hlau yog li tsis muaj dab tsi cuam tshuam nrog nws qhov kev ntes, yog li nws yuav tsum muaj lub cable loj dua kom koj muaj kev hloov pauv ntau dua. Lawv tus pin txuas yog raws li hauv qab no: Ultrasonic Sensor 01

  • Ncha rau Arduino tus pin 3
  • Ua rau Arduino tus pin 4
  • Gnd mus rau kab hauv av ntawm lub khob cij me me
  • Vcc mus rau 5V kab ntawm lub khob cij me me

Ultrasonic Sensor 02

  • Ncha mus rau Arduino tus pin 12
  • Ua rau Arduino tus pin 11
  • Gnd mus rau kab hauv av ntawm lub khob cij me me.
  • Vcc mus rau 5V kab ntawm lub khob cij me me.

ESP32-CAM

Lub Koob Yees Duab

  • UOR txuas rau tus pin RX0 (tus pin 0)
  • UOT txuas rau tus pin TX0 (tus pin 1)
  • 5V rau 5V kab ntawm lub khob cij mini
  • GND mus rau GND ntawm Arduino (lub khob cij me me yuav puv

Power bank rau Arduino

Kauj ruam kawg yog txuas Arduino USB rau lub txhab nyiaj

Kauj ruam 5: Lub sijhawm rau Coding

Muaj ob txoj cai, ib qho rau ESP32-CAM thiab ib qho rau Arduino. Lawv yog qhov yooj yim ntawm cov lej los ntawm Face Tracking Robot thiab Robot Car, feem.

ESP32-CAM code

Ua ntej mus rau Arduino Uno peb yuav tsum teeb tsa ESP32-CAM. Lub koob yees duab no muaj nws tus kheej microcontroller ESP32, uas txhais tau tias yog peb xav xa peb cov cai siv Arduino IDE, peb yuav tsum teeb tsa IDE ib puag ncig ua ntej, thiab peb muaj hmoo. Robot Zero One twb tau ua tiav cov lus qhia ntxaws ntxaws txog nws, yog li ua ntej mus rau qhov txuas ntawd thiab ua raws nws cov kauj ruam ib qib.

Tom qab ntawd, koj tsuas yog yuav tsum xa cov ntawv PanningFastVer.ino txuas ntawm no mus rau ESP32-CAM.

Arduino chaws

Tom qab ntawd rau Arduino code, koj tsuas yog yuav tsum xa cov ntaub ntawv UnoInput_Serial.ino txuas nrog hauv qab no.

Kauj ruam 6: Txaus siab rau

Image
Image

Txuas lub koob yees duab rau sab ntawm koj tus neeg hlau thiab muaj kev lom zem!

Txhawm rau kom nws muaj kev xav nostalgia futuristic, peb tau kaw txhua yam nrog ib nrab ntawm pob acrylic. Tus neeg hlau tseem muaj lub USB cable tawm los uas ua rau nws zoo li tus Tsov tus tw. Zoo nkauj heev!

Kauj Ruam 7: Kev txhim kho

Txhawm rau ua kom cov neeg hlau txav mus los tau ntau dua peb xav tias nws yuav yog qhov txaus siab los hloov lub cav mus rau lub tshuab hluav taws xob lossis ntxiv ob lub ntsuas nrawm raws li tau piav qhia ntawm no.

Pom zoo: